Barcelona are at risk of losing star forward Robert Lewandowski to top MLS, Saudi Arabia top clubs following reports of a summer exit from the Catalan giant for a big money move outside of Spain.

More Details

With the financial difficulties continuing to plague Barcelona, Xavi Hernandez’s side are unlikely to want to lose any of their key performers this winter as they look to pursue silverware for a second straight season as they try to keep hold of Polish striker Robert Lewandowski.

As culled from Football Espana as per Nico Bravo of TUDN Mexico, Robert Lewandowski remains on the agenda of a number of Major League Soccer sides, although this report is yet to be backed up.

Additionally, Sport have also reported that after Al Abha came with €150m for Lewandowski in the summer and were knocked back by both club and player, the Saudi Arabia club will again try for his signature as the January window is the offseason for the MLS clubs too, but it is hard to imagine the Polish striker being allowed out the door before the end of the season.

The 34-year-old has six goals and four assists this season, and is still a crucial factor for the Blaugrana.

Manchester United are reportedly lining up a World Cup-winning midfield reinforcement after Casemiro‘s recent injury as called by Estadio Deportivo with Erik ten Hag‘s side considering a swoop for Real Betis anchorman Guido Rodriguez who was part of Argentina’s World Cup winning squad last December and will be out of contract next summer, allowing him to negotiate a future deal from January.

Rodriguez is a key player for the LaLiga outfit and has featured in 11 of their first 12 games which have seen the side make a steady start to the campaign to sit in sixth place. 

The defensive midfielder would compliment Ten Hag’s options which currently include the likes of Christian Eriksen, Mason Mount and Scott McTominay and summer recruit Sofyan Amrabat.
